Job description

As a Service Desk Team Leader, you will take day-to-day ownership of an ITIL-aligned ITSM service desk. This includes supporting customer accounts, leading a team of service analysts, owning the customer relationship and ensuring a consistently high standard of service delivery.

You will join Alscient's Managed Services team, supporting customers across a range of sectors. This is a hands-on leadership role, where you will be actively involved in service reviews and customer conversations while remaining closely engaged in your team's day-to-day work.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Owning day-to-day service desk operations for the customer accounts you support, managing incidents, requests, problems and changes in line with ITIL process.
  • Acting as the primary point of contact and trusted relationship owner for your customer accounts.
  • Leading, coaching and scheduling a team of service desk analysts, and providing hands‑on support during escalations and major incidents.
  • Owning SLA and KPI performance, identifying and addressing the root causes behind service trends.
  • Running customer service reviews and translating feedback into tangible process improvements.
  • Working closely with all delivery teams to ensure customers receive joined‑up, consistent support.
Essential Skills & Experience include:
  • 3-5 years' experience leading or supervising a service desk team within an ITIL-aligned ITSM environment, with the ability to make an immediate impact in the role.
  • Experience using Jira Service Management to manage SLAs, KPIs and day‑to‑day service operations.
  • Strong people leadership skills, with experience coaching a team and managing escalations calmly and effectively.
  • Excellent communication skills, with the confidence to engage stakeholders at every level, from end users to senior customer IT leadership.
Desired skills & Experience include:
  • Experience within a managed services or IT consultancy environment.
  • Exposure to Salesforce and/or AWS-supported environments.
  • Experience supporting multiple customer accounts concurrently.
